## Changelog — Dispatchly v4.2

Hey folks, welcome aboard! Quick heads-up: we changed the default driver-assignment heuristic from nearest-idle to weighted-zone scoring. The old default kept sending drivers across the Harbor District for two-minute jobs, which was silly. New default considers zone load, shift remaining, and historical acceptance rate. If your local stack behaves weirdly after pulling main, this is probably why. You can still flip back via the legacy flag, but don't. The current production defaults are listed below.

config for tagaf-bawif:
[norok]
host = norok.ordinworks.local
user = norok_svc
database = norok_prod

Ticket TR-118: Tile cache serves stale zoom-14 tiles after purge

Hey, quick one before the Skylark 3.2 cut. Repro: purge the Brindlemap cache, request any zoom-14 tile, note the old watermark still renders. Lower zooms purge fine. Looks like the shard key skips z14. To hit the purge endpoint yourself, use the token below.

login token, yajeg-fawif: eyJhbGciOiJIUzI1NiIsInR5cCI6IkpXVCJ9.eyJzdWIiOiIEdPQYnZXaZIn0.HSRTnYZBx0Qc

For the weekly sync: the flaky DNS resolution in the Corvid ingestion cluster traces back to an undersized resolver cache combined with aggressive TTL expiry. Under burst load, lookups fall through to upstream and time out, which cascades into retry amplification across the fetcher fleet. We've raised cache capacity and lengthened negative-result TTLs, and failure rates dropped to baseline in staging. Capacity impact is modest — about four percent more memory per node. Current tuning constants are as follows.

limits module of bahap-yaweg:
BUDGETS = {
    "praion": 741,
    "istax": 629,
    "holdor": 926,
    "ulaion": 219,
    "gorwyn": 412,
}